• 前端-Vue结构思维导图笔记

    看不清的朋友右键保存或者新窗口打开哦!喜欢我可以关注我,还有更多前端思维导图笔记有vue结构分析,JS基础,JQ,JS高级,Angular,git等等...

    2018-06-24 01:16:37

  • JavaScript基础知识(函数)

    14、函数 概念:定义一次,允许执行或调用多次 作用:允许重复执行某段指定的语句块 ü 函数的定义: (1)函数声明式 - 就是函数定义的语法要求 | (2)字面量方式 - 类似于变量的定义方式 function 函数名 ( ){ | var 函数名 = function( ){ 函数体 | 函数体 } | } (3)构...

    2018-06-24 01:16:29

  • JavaScript之DOM对象获取(1)

    我们在操作html中的节点的时候,第一步就需要获取到对应节点(元素),才能有后续的操作。获取节点的方式有很多 1、document.getElementById(‘id值’) 通过id精确的选中某一个节点 说明 通过document对象,根据id获取某个精确的节点对象(获取id值为mydiv1的节点) 2...

    2018-06-24 01:16:22

  • jQuery代码优化的9种方法

    前面的话 本文将详细介绍jQuery代码优化的9种方法 用对选择器 在jQuery中,可以用多种选择器,选择同一个网页元素。每种选择器的性能是不一样的,应该了解它们的性能差异 1、最快的选择器:id选择器和元素标签选择器 举例来说,下面的语句性能最佳: $( ' #id ' )$( '...

    2018-06-24 01:16:28

  • 通过fromdata实现上传文件

    其实呢,文件上传的插件很多,可是现在做的东西要求尽量少用插件,所以就自己写了一下。 之前也用node写过对文件处理方面的东西,这次用php写着试一下。 a.html文件 ! DOCTYPE html html xmlns ="http://www.w3.org/1999/html" head meta http-equiv ="content-type" c...

    2018-06-24 01:16:24

  • 关于javascript代码优化的8点建议

    前面的话 本文将详细介绍JS编程风格的几个要点 松耦合 当修改一个组件而不需要更改其他组件时,就做到了松耦合 1、将JS从CSS中抽离:不要使用CSS表达式 //不好的做法.box{width: expression(document.body.offsetWidth + px')} 2、将CSS从JS中抽离:通过JS修改CSS样式...

    2018-06-24 01:16:20

  • js实现一个简单的MVVM框架

    以前都是默默地看园子里的文章,猥琐的点赞,今天也分享一下自己用js实现的一个简单mvvm框架。 最初只做了自动绑定事件,后面又参考学习了vue,knouckout以及argular实现方式,以及结合自己做WPF的一些经验,增加了属性绑定,今天又稍微整理了下,完善了部分功能,把代...

    2018-06-24 01:16:15

  • javascript 之this指针-11

    前言 在《javascript 之执行环境-08》文中说到,当JavaScript代码执行一段可执行代码时,会创建对应的执行上下文(execution context)。对于每个执行上下文,都有三个重要属性: 变量对象(Variable object,VO) 作用域链(Scope chain) this JavaScript 中的 this 跟其他...

    2018-06-24 01:16:14

  • javascript编码标准

    前面的话 编码标准是有争议的。几乎每个人都有自己的标准,但对标准应该是什么样的,则似乎很少能达成共识。但编码标准意味着,通过共同语言和一致的结构,把开发人员从无意义的工作中解放出来。允许开发人员把创新精神放在重要的逻辑上面。一个好的标准能提供清晰明了...

    2018-06-24 01:16:14

  • JavaScript内存示意图

    一、JavaScript内存示意图 二、js原理 1、js执行规则 (1)先定义 定义变量、定义函数。顺序:自上而下。 (2)后执行 除了定义外的代码都是执行代码。顺序:自上而下。 2、动态开辟内存 (1)动态开辟内存使得局部作用域形成。 (2)作用域链查找过程:局部到全局 (3...

    2018-06-24 01:16:11

2